What is the importance of identity validation in the Colombian financial sector?
In the Colombian financial sector, identity validation is essential to comply with anti-money laundering and terrorist financing regulations. Ensuring the authenticity of customers' identity also contributes to the security of financial transactions.
What is the role of electoral bodies in guaranteeing transparent and fair elections for politically exposed people in Ecuador?
Electoral bodies play a crucial role in ensuring transparent and fair elections for politically exposed people in Ecuador. These bodies, such as the National Electoral Council, are responsible for supervising and administering electoral processes, ensuring impartiality, transparency and equal conditions for all participants. Its work includes the organization of elections, verification of the legality of candidacies, control of campaign financing and resolution of electoral disputes. Its objective is to guarantee the legitimacy and representativeness of the electoral results.
What are the fundamental principles of due process in El Salvador?
The fundamental principles of due process in El Salvador include the right to a fair trial, the presumption of innocence, equality before the law, the right to defense, the right to a lawyer, publicity of trials and judicial impartiality, among others. These principles are fundamental to ensuring justice in the legal system.
What is the process to carry out a national adoption in El Salvador?
The national adoption process in El Salvador involves submitting an application to the Salvadoran Institute for the Comprehensive Development of Children and Adolescents (ISNA). Evaluations and studies will be carried out to determine the suitability of applicants. If the adoption is approved, a court process will take place to finalize the adoption.
What are the aspects to consider when requesting a payroll loan in Mexico?
Mexico When applying for a payroll loan in Mexico, it is important to consider aspects such as the interest rate, the terms and conditions of the loan, the eligibility requirements (employment, income, credit history, etc.), the maximum amount of the loan, the associated costs (commissions, insurance, etc.), as well as the reputation and solidity of the financial institution.
